Oracle运维实战指南:必备命令与故障排查

需积分: 9 20 下载量 172 浏览量 更新于2024-07-20 1 收藏 543KB DOC 举报
Oracle运维手册是一份针对Oracle数据库管理系统(Oracle DBMS)的实用指南,由恒生电子证券事业部的李玲斌于2007年7月18日创建,适用于单机和双机环境下的运维工作。该手册详细介绍了Oracle数据库的各类运维任务和关键操作,涵盖了从基础命令使用到高级性能监控和问题排查的广泛内容。 1. **入门与基本操作** - **SQL*Plus**:手册提供了SQL*Plus的入门介绍,包括如何进入和退出该工具,以及获取帮助信息和使用编辑命令。 - **命令文件调用**:用户可以学习如何在SQL*Plus中运行预先编写的命令文件,提高效率。 - **监听管理**:讲解了如何处理Oracle服务器的监听过程,确保数据库服务的正常通信。 2. **Oracle的启动与关闭**: - **单机环境**:指南阐述了在单一服务器上启动和关闭Oracle的步骤。 - **双机环境**:特别关注了在高可用性环境中启动/停止Oracle服务的方法,以实现负载均衡和故障切换。 3. **数据库管理员日常工作**: - **alterSID.log检查**:定期检查此日志有助于发现潜在问题。 - **环境确认**:确保数据库运行环境的稳定性和安全性。 4. **数据库日常操作SQL**: - **数据管理**:包括查看表空间信息(物理文件、使用情况、碎片)、回滚段和控制文件的维护。 - **性能监控**:如查看日志文件,检查表空间使用情况,以及对数据库对象的详细分析。 5. **高级功能与故障排查**: - **AWR报告**:使用Automatic Workload Repository(AWR)进行性能分析和优化建议。 - **问题解决**:涵盖事务等待监控、等待信息查看,以及对SGA(System Global Area)各个部分(如字典缓冲区、共享缓存和重做日志缓存)的健康检查。 通过这份手册,运维人员可以快速掌握Oracle数据库的基本运维技巧,有效管理和优化数据库性能,同时也能识别并解决常见问题。由于其详尽的内容,这本手册对于任何Oracle数据库的管理员或维护人员都是宝贵的参考资料。